Missouri punk group Trio Radkey has announced a series of tour dates across the US running from September through December of 2021. The group is currently on tour opening for arena-rock legends Foo Fighters on their 26th Anniversary Tour after appearing in frontman Dave Grohl’s documentary film What Drives Us. They recently played at the legendary Lollapalooza festival in Chicago.
Other dates include major festivals, including Chicago’s Riot Fest on September 17 and Alternating Currents in Davenport, IA on August 21. They will also be playing dates supporting Local H on their The Lifers Retour 2021 from September through November.
Trio Radkey was formed by brothers Dee, Isaiah, and Solomon Radkey as pre-teens in the small town of Saint Joseph, MO. They played their first show in 2011 as an opening act for Fishbone. Over the past decade, the young siblings have honed a brand of explosive, hard punk rock with gritty vocals and no shortage of massive hooks, building on on retro styles with elements of newer trends like sludge. Their latest album, Green Room, was paid for by a crowdfunding campaign from fans around the world and was self-released. It earned praise from voices including New Noise Magazine.
Their tour began on August 3 at the Hollywood Casino Amphitheater in St. Louis, moving on to the Azura Amphitheater in Bonner Springs, KS on August 5 and the Zoo Amphitheater in Oklahoma City, OK on August 7. The trio has multiple stops in a number of cities across their native Midwest, including Milwaulkee and St. Louis. They wrap up their tour with two days at the recordBar in Kansas City, MO on December 17 and 18.
